WebApr 23, 2024 · In the current study, we examine insom- nia symptoms as an indicator of poor sleep quality. Insomnia symptoms include difficulty falling asleep, difficulty maintaining sleep, or experiencing nonrestorative sleep (Jenkins, Stanton, Ni- emcryk, & Rose, 1988).
